Performance by Pauline Oliveros, Ramon Sender & Laurel Johnson (1961)
About This Item
KPIX News footage from December 18th 1961 featuring brief scenes from a performance by composer and accordionist Pauline Oliveros (1932-2016), composer Ramon Sender and Laurel Johnson. Ends with brief views of a quartet playing chamber music. It should be noted that this film reel was titled "SF Conservatory of Music/Weird Sounds" in the original KPIX news shot-log. Movette Film Transfer of San Francisco remastered this 16mm positive film print in August 2017 in 2K resolution (2048x1556 pixels), using a Lasergraphics film scanner.
